@periodic_task(crontab(hour="*/3")) # Run every 3 hours
|
|
def discover_feeds_from_relay_nodes():
|
|
"""
|
|
Periodic task to discover new feeds from other Org Social Relay nodes.
|
|
|
|
This task:
|
|
1. Fetches the list of relay nodes from the public URL
|
|
2. Filters out our own domain to avoid self-discovery
|
|
3. Calls each relay node's /feeds endpoint to get their registered feeds
|
|
4. Stores newly discovered feeds in our local database
|
|
"""

@periodic_task(crontab(minute="*")) # Run every minute
|
|
def scan_feeds():
|
|
"""
|
|
Periodic task to scan all registered feeds for new posts and profile updates.
|
|
|
|
This task:
|
|
1. Clears the cache so next requests after scan will get fresh data
|
|
2. Gets all registered feeds from the database
|
|
3. For each feed, fetches and parses the content
|
|
4. Creates or updates Profile data with version control
|
|
5. Creates or updates Posts with their properties
|
|
6. Manages relationships (follows, contacts, links)
|
|
|
|
Note: Cache is cleared AFTER scanning so that:
|
|
- During scan: users get old cached data (complete and consistent, even if outdated)
|
|
- After scan: cache is cleared and next requests get fresh data from database
|
|
|
|
This ensures data consistency: users either see complete old data or complete new data,
|
|
never a mix of both during the scanning process.
|
|
"""
